Carthy: Garda recruits can't start work because of vetting

"The most bizarre revelation is that Garda Vetting is effecting the Gardaí themselves."

There are a number of Garda recruits who won't be able to start work because their Garda Vetting hasn't been completed.

That's according to local Sinn Féin TD, Matt Carthy.

Deputy Carthy has said that up to 20 of the 170 Gardaí due to attest next week could be impacted.

He said that the delay is "absurd", especially since there is a shortage of Gardaí in many communities.

Speaking to Northern Sound, the Sinn Féin Justice Spokesperson slammed the Garda vetting system.

Deputy Carthy said: "The most bizarre revelation is that Garda Vetting is effecting the Gardaí themselves.

"The Minister for Justice confirmed to me, that there were some Garda recruits that were due to attest from Templemore next week.

"They won't be able to actually start work, because their Garda Vetting hasn't been completed. That's absolutely crazy in my view," he added.
